Education Program Assistant - Paid

Organization: Pioneer Academics

Position: Education Program Assistant - Paid Internship.

Location: Jenkintown, PA.

Hours: 24 Hrs per week (Tuesday to Thursday).

Pay Range: $20 per hour

Organization Description: Pioneer Academics is a growing global organization that offers transformative co-curricular educational programming to students from around the world. Based in the Philadelphia region, Pioneer has employees working in multiple countries in roles ranging from business development to instructional design. Culture in this team is prioritized and celebrated and key aspects of that culture include integrity, accountability, and the keen ability to solve AND seek problems to spark innovation. 


Mission of the Position: We are seeking a passionate and motivated intern to join our team as an Education Program Assistant. This is a paid internship opportunity, ideal for a candidate who is currently in their senior year of college or in graduate school and is interested in pursuing a career in education, particularly with high school students. The position involves significant student-facing interactions and will be responsible for delivering informational presentations and conducting training sessions that will empower and engage students in various educational topics. This internship offers a unique chance to gain hands-on experience in education and the possibility to transition into a full-time role upon successful completion. You’ll work closely with a dedicated team, develop key communication and presentation skills, and make a meaningful impact on students’ learning experiences.


Key Criteria & Responsibilities:

Program Development & Delivery

  • Assist in the development and facilitation of Pioneer research mentorship presentations, workshops, and training sessions.
  • Provide guidance on academic pathways, career development, and personal growth.

Student Engagement

  • Offer direct support to students through one-on-one meetings, group sessions, and workshops.
  • Collaborate with the Scholar Success team to design and implement strategies that enhance student engagement and success.

Administrative Support

  • Support logistical aspects of programs, including scheduling and follow-up communication.
  • Collect and analyze student feedback to improve future sessions.
  • Help create educational materials such as presentations, handouts, and digital resources.

Qualifications

  • Currently enrolled in a college or graduate program (preferably in Education, Research, Learning & Development, or related fields).
  • Strong interest in education and supporting high school students.
  • Experience in presenting or facilitating group discussions or training sessions.
  • Enthusiastic about positively impacting students' academic journeys.
  • Previous experience in teaching, tutoring, or mentoring high school students is a plus.
